Pilot in Command, Gulfstream 550 (G550) - St. Paul, MN (KSTP)
Executive Jet Management, a Berkshire Hathaway company, is a leading provider of comprehensive aircraft management solutions. We are seeking highly qualified aviation professionals to join our esteemed team, dedicated to operational excellence and unparalleled client service.
Position Summary
Executive Jet Management is inviting applications from skilled and dedicated aviation professionals for the position of Pilot in Command (PIC) for a Gulfstream 550 (G550) aircraft, based at St. Paul, MN (KSTP). This is a pivotal role within a four-pilot operation, expertly supported by two dedicated Maintenance Technicians, primarily conducting domestic flights with occasional international travel. The Pilot in Command holds the ultimate responsibility for ensuring safe, compliant, and efficient aircraft operations while delivering an exceptional service experience to our valued clientele.

Qualifications and Requirements
Experience and Certifications
- Minimum of 8-10 years of professional aviation experience, with a significant background in corporate or business aviation operations.
- Possession of an FAA Airline Transport Pilot (ATP) Certificate with a Gulfstream 550 (G550) Type Rating is required.
- A Type Rating for the Gulfstream 650 (G650) is considered a distinct advantage.
- Must be able to successfully perform all essential functions and duties associated with the Pilot in Command position.
Minimum Flight Time
- Total Flight Time: 3,500 hours
- Multi-Engine Land (MEL) Time: 1,500 hours
- Pilot in Command (PIC) Time: 2,000 hours
- Pilot in Command (PIC) Multi-Engine Land (MEL) Time: 500 hours
- Instrument Time: 300 hours
- Jet Time: 500 hours
Location
Candidates must either reside locally in the St. Paul, MN (KSTP) area or be willing to relocate.
